Actinic keratosis, also known as solar keratosis, is a dry, scaly patch of skin that presents as a result of chronic exposure to sunlight. Most people with the condition do not report significant symptoms, although the condition can progress to a type of skin cancer, squamous cell carcinoma, in severe cases without treatment.
